Understanding the Security Challenges in MAS
Multi-agent systems involve multiple autonomous entities that communicate and collaborate to achieve common goals. This setup inherently involves:
- Distributed Communication: Agents often operate across various networks, increasing exposure to potential interception.
- Data Sensitivity: The information exchanged can be proprietary or sensitive, necessitating confidentiality.
- Dynamic Topologies: Agents may join or leave the system dynamically, complicating security management.
Without adequate protection, these factors can lead to vulnerabilities such as data breaches, unauthorized access, and compromised agent integrity.
The Role of VPN Tunnels in Enhancing MAS Security
VPNs establish encrypted tunnels between agents, ensuring that data transmitted across networks remains confidential and tamper-proof. Here’s how VPNs bolster MAS security:
- Encrypted Communication: VPNs encrypt data packets, making intercepted data unintelligible to unauthorized parties.
- Authentication Mechanisms: VPNs often incorporate authentication protocols, ensuring that only verified agents can participate in the network.
- Network Anonymity: By masking IP addresses, VPNs help in concealing the network topology, reducing the risk of targeted attacks.
- Integrity Checks: VPNs can include mechanisms to detect and prevent data tampering during transmission.
Implementing VPNs in Multi-Agent Systems
To effectively integrate VPNs into MAS:
- Choose the Right VPN Protocol: Protocols like OpenVPN or WireGuard offer robust security features suitable for MAS.
- Establish a Centralized VPN Server: This server can manage connections and distribute configuration files to agents.
- Automate VPN Configuration: Utilize scripts or configuration management tools to automate VPN setup across agents.
- Monitor VPN Connections: Implement monitoring to ensure all agents maintain active and secure VPN connections.
